Subject: DR drill Friday — contrast audit tooling

Hey,

Quick heads-up for the release: Friday's disaster-recovery drill restores the Tintcheck color-contrast audit pipeline from backup. Shouldn't block the cut, but hold the accessibility report until we're done. To unlock the drill environment's backup archive, use the recovery passphrase just below.

recovery phrase for yahap-faduf: sorion-kasath-briath-gorius-ulaael-zorvan-aldiel-quenwyn-casdor-framir-julwyn-novvan-zorox

**Q: What happens if the Farrowgate SFTP drop rejects my key?**

Happens more than you'd think. The partner side (Brindlewood Logistics) rotates host keys quarterly, so first check that your known_hosts entry isn't stale. If the vault-backed service account itself gets locked out, don't open a ticket with them directly — use our recovery flow in Pellman Console. The passphrase to unlock the recovery bundle is below.

strongbox words: druvan-lamys-eliius-jorax-istox-soreth-ulays-gilix-ralix-oliiel-norwyn-casvan-praius

Subject: Tracing cut-over complete

Team — the switch from Breadcrumb to Spanline tracing finished last night. All nine services in the Orchard cluster now emit spans through the new collector; the old agent is disabled but not yet removed. Sampling is head-based at ten percent, same as before. Dashboards were rebuilt; alert thresholds carried over unchanged. If spans go missing, check collector health first, not the SDK. For future reference, the collector runs with the following configuration.

deployment values, bajef-tadup:
[pelax]
host = pelax.ferradyn.internal
user = pelax_svc
database = pelax_prod